We D's blessing, I thought we'd do something fun on Lionbackers. Let's face it, the Lions are a real crap shoot this season (let's hope the emphasis WON'T be on the word 'crap'). With all the rookies and new faces, they could either go on a long winning streak....or (God forbid) losing. All the new players combined with the competitiveness of the West Division, makes this a challenging exercise.
The contest though is simple. Give us your prediction for the club's regular season win-loss record. If you want to guess final standing and post-season, that's fine, but the contest is based on wins and losses (and ties?) in the regular season.
Since there are likely to be several Lionbackers with the same prediction, the tiebreaker will go to the closest (high or low) to POINTS FOR, so be sure to include that in your post (helpful hint: last year, the club scored 431 points for).
In the interests of fairness, entries will be accepted until July 4 at 4:00PST. (kick-off).
Entries will be compiled and at the end of the season, I will send the winner a 5-pack of DVD movies (they'll be hot titles and current releases).
I am disqualifying myself but I will start things off: I am saying that after a slow start the club will finish with a 11-7 record with 505 points for.
